I'm trying to upload a 3D view to BIM 360 Glue from Revit 2014 using the NWC format.
The view contains only linked files. It has no view templates assigned.
I have "Convert linked files" turned on in the navisworks settings and I have the Navisworks 2015 Exporters installed.
I keep getting "No suitable geometry found" error when using NWC but it works fine when using DWF:
It works fine using NWC if I try a view that has no links in it and just elements from my own model.

Hi Vincent,
This issue was fixed with the release of the NWC Exporter 2016 which can be downloaded from: http://www.autodesk.com/products/navisworks/autodesk-navisworks-nwc-export-utility. Once installed, you will need to uninstall the older versions of the NWC exporter. The Glue plug-in will work once the NWC Exporter 2016 is installed.
The NWC Exporter 2016 can be applied to the installation of the 2014 and 2015 products. As a warning, 2016 is not backward compatible so if you need to view or access the NWC file, you will need to open it from at least Navisworks Freedom 2016 which is free to download and install.
I do not know at this time when the NWC Exporters for 2014 and 2015 will be updated.

I have a Revit 2016 file with several different .ifc files linked into it, which I am trying to export to glue. I have set it up this way because I have Revit and IFC files which are coming from different consultants/subcontractors which will be continuously updated as we work, but I want a certain set of views which I can always export. Therefore, I was planning to create a Revit file as an 'exporter' with the views set up, and each Revit or IFC file linked in. This will allow me to update the links as the files are updated, but keep my exporter file with all the views.
I get the same 'No suitable geometry' error as mentioned here, and when I try the workaround discussed manually exporting with the NWC exporter, it leaves out random portions of the IFC files.
